Output 66375399d7ab65f34a0e388ba0e4cdb23f1f765add66c0bb4d995de6b4f3714f:1

value
472234224
script pubkey
OP_0 OP_PUSHBYTES_20 880fc9451144a4124c6915ef9a5efcf674e2aade
address
bc1q3q8uj3g3gjjpynrfzhhe5hhu7e6w92k7g53d09
transaction
66375399d7ab65f34a0e388ba0e4cdb23f1f765add66c0bb4d995de6b4f3714f
spent
true